Noun[edit]

*piemmō

  1. food, sustenance

Descendants[edit]

  • Western Samic:
    • Southern Sami: beapmoe
    • Ume Sami: beäbˈmuo
    • Pite Sami: bäbbmo
    • Lule Sami: biebbmo
    • Northern Sami: biebmu
